Satisficing often leads humans to settle for the first option that meets their minimum requirements rather than taking the time to identify the optimal choice. When operating under the influence of Satisficing, a consumer will select the product or service they need, even if it may not be the best option on the market, or if it lacks benefits other products contain.?
Choosing the option with maximum utility out of known choices is faster and much less energy-intensive, which could have benefitted our ancestors. While there might be bigger and better-tasting berries elsewhere in the forest, it is much more practical to collect the ripe berries in front of you.
While Satisficing can be a useful way of making decisions when time is short, it can also lead to suboptimal outcomes. Because the nature of satisfying is making a decision and moving on after a certain satisfactory threshold, it can often lead to settling for something less than you might desire or deserve.?
Tip: The best way to avoid settling for something that will lead to regret later on is to ensure that the most essential factors in a decision are considered before making one. If there are aspects of a product that are absolutely necessary for your purposes, then making sure to keep them in mind when going about the shopping process is key.?
